        The counterintuitive secret to sustainable great performance is to live

        like  a  sprinter.  In  practice,  that  means  working  at  your  highest
        intensity in the mornings, for no more than 90 minutes at a time, and

        then taking a break.




        So, the next time that drowsiness begins to take over, step away from

        your work for a few minutes instead of pouring another cup of coffee.
        You might be surprised how much you’ll get done in the long run.
